The Freemasons Cycling Club (Vic) is extending an open invitation to interested members of the community to attend an information session about the Freemasons Cycling Club (Vic) Ride for headspace 2018.

In September this year, club members will cycle from Swan Hill to Horsham to raise awareness of, and funds to support the work of headspace in these two cities.

As part of the Ride event, an information evening has been arranged for Wednesday 4 July 2018 at the Masonic Centre, Lochiel Street, Dimboola from 7.30 pm. The evening will consist of presentations about the event and the support programs provided to young people in the Horsham area by headspace. The evening will be informal but informative and, is open to anyone interested in learning more about this important youth service.

There is no cost to attend the evening, but participants will be able to donate to the fundraising effort in support the work of headspace Horsham.

The Freemasons Cycling Club (Vic) is a group of Freemasons who combine a desire to promote Freemasonry in the community with their enjoyment of cycling, to raise funds in support of charitable organisations.

headspace is the National Youth Mental Health Foundation providing early intervention mental health services to 12 to 25 year olds, along with assistance in promoting young peoples' well-being. They offer assistance in four core areas: mental health, physical health, work and study support and alcohol and other drug services and have offices in both Swan Hill and Horsham.
